A hymn is a song of praise which is strictly used in Christian worship and is usually sung by the congregation The Psalmist David instructs usto sing to the Lord. All the earth should bless His name and tell of His salvation. (96 v 2).The Holy Bible contains over 400 references to singing and 50 direct command to sing.In the New Testament we are commanded twice to sing Psalms,hymns and spiritual songs to one another when we meet. Coll.3 :16.
After the crossing of the Red Sea in safely Miriam and the other women celebrated the destruction of the Egyptian Army and looked to the future conquest of Canaan.
On the eve of the Crucifixion Jesus sang hymns with His disciples. Matt.26 22.The lyrics of our songs should reflect a broad theme of scripture. Songs serve as a significant complement to preaching and it helps to create an atmosphere of worship..hence the term "praise and worship"In every culture, age and language music speaksto our feelings.This prepares us for worship..Singing is a way of glorifying God and in this way creares an atmosphere of true worship which sometimes just ause us to concentrate on a God we cannot see..
